2021 Ducati Scrambler Range Launched In India: Prices Start At Rs 7.99 Lakh
The 2021 Ducati Scrambler range has been launched in the Indian market. The range consists of the Icon, Icon Dark and the 1100 Dark Pro. Prices for the range starts at Rs 7.99 lakh for the Icon Dark 800 model and Rs 8.49 lakh for the Icon 800 variant. The range-topping Ducati Scrambler 1100 Dark Pro is offered with a price tag of Rs 10.99 lakh. All prices are ex-showroom (India).
All three models are now compliant with the latest BS6 emission norms. Ducati India has also started accepting bookings for the MY2021 Scrambler range. Customers can book their choice of Scrambler either online or via the brand's dealership across India. Deliveries for the motorcycles will, however, begin from the 28 January.
Starting with the Icon Dark, the model is the entry-level offering to the brand's Scrambler 800 range. The variant comes with a Matte Black paint scheme, while also featuring a blacked-out frame and black upholstered seats with a Grey rim.
The Ducati Scrambler Icon comes packed with features. Priced slightly higher than the entry-level 'Icon Dark', the Icon comes finished in two paint schemes: Ducati Red and the classic '62 Yellow', again complimented by a black frame and black seats.
The 2021 Ducati Scrambler 800 range, consisting of the Icon and Icon Dark also feature a host of equipment. Some of these include steel teardrop fuel tank, interchangeable aluminium side panels, new LED DRLs, more ergonomically positioned switchgear, wide handlebars, softer clutch control and a new LCD instrument cluster.
The 2021 Ducati Scrambler Icon & Icon Dark variants are powered by an 803cc L-Twin engine. It produces 72bhp at 8250rpm and 66Nm of peak torque at 5,750rpm, paired with a six-speed gearbox.
Coming to the range-topping Scrambler 1100 Dark Pro, the motorcycle comes with a 'Dark Stealth' livery. The new 1100 Dark Pro also differs from its smaller siblings by using matte black elements instead of the anodised aluminium parts on the 800.
The Ducati Scrambler 1100 Dark Pro also comes packed with electronic aids such as cornering ABS, traction control, three riding modes (Active, Journey & City) and many others. The range-topping variant is powered by a 1,079cc L-twin engine producing 85bhp at 7500rpm and 87Nm of peak torque at 4,750rpm, paired with a six-speed gearbox.
Bipul Chandra, Managing Director of Ducati India said,
"The Scrambler range has always been a favorite amongst our customers and is the best selling model range in India. It's easy riding nature, oodles of character, and accessible everyday performance make it a great bike for both beginners, and enthusiasts."
"The Scrambler Icon and Icon Dark which are now BS6 compliant also get a retuned suspension setup which makes it ideal for daily use. I am certain that new as well as seasoned riders will appreciate these changes."
"For the purists, we are also launching the Scrambler 1100 Dark Pro, which takes the elements that make the Scrambler range such a joy to ride, a notch above. The reinforced chassis, and the Dark Stealth paint job makes the 1100 Dark Pro as good to look at as it is to ride."
